Abstract

The preparation method of the enhanced machine-transplanted seedling-raising film provided by the present invention includes the following steps: firstly put the flax fiber and the hemp fiber into the opener in proportion to open to form mixed fibers; After carding by machine, it is sent to the laminating machine to lay the net; after the net is laid, it enters the random machine airflow through the conveyor belt to form a net; add slurry in the impregnating machine, and send the net to the impregnating machine through the conveying curtain for dipping and bonding to form a film. The film is sent to the drying machine through the conveyor belt for drying treatment. After drying, the herbicide and seedling strengthening agent are laid on the surface of the film; after drying again, it is cut and rolled by the winder, and put into storage. The cost of the seedling raising membrane produced by this scheme is low, the membrane can be completely degraded after seedling raising, has good performances such as air permeability, heat preservation, moisture retention, seedling strengthening, and fattening, and will not cause adverse reactions to the soil, which is conducive to the protection of the ecological environment and is especially suitable Machine transplanted rice seedlings are used.

technical field [0001] The invention relates to the technical field of seedling raising, in particular to a preparation method of an enhanced machine-transplanted seedling raising film. Background technique [0002] Rice is the food crop with the largest planting area, the highest yield per unit area and the highest total output in my country. Doing a good job in rice production has a decisive impact on the realization of food security goals. Vigorously developing the mechanization of rice production can effectively compete for farming time, resist the impact of natural disasters, and save production costs. The promotion and use of rice transplanters is a key link in the development of rice planting mechanization, and it is expected to completely change the situation of traditional rice planting in my country "facing the loess and back to the sky, bending over and bending arms for thousands of years".
